Description
Key Features
Comprehensive 600-page collection featuring concept sketches for major films like Shin Godzilla and Shin Ultraman.
Original visual plans captured in portable Kokuyo sketchbooks used during the creative process.
In-depth commentary on how these field notes are used to communicate technical ideas to production staff.
Extensive interview with director Shinji Higuchi providing deeper insight into his work.
A unique look at both realized designs and abandoned concepts from high-profile special effects productions.
